SHNU: Recently, the award ceremony for the second batch of peripheral research bases of China National Tourism Research Institute was held in Beijing. On behalf of the University, leaders of SHNU College of Tourism attended the ceremony and received the awarding board of the Urban Tourism Research Base of China National Tourism Institute.
In the past years, SHNU College of Tourism has played an active role in urban tourism research, in response to the grand blueprint in which Shanghai will stand out as a renowned tourism metropolitan. In 2009, the China Urban Tourism Development Report (2009) started to be compiled by the college for UNWTO (UN World Tourism Organization) both in Chinese and English version.
The new urban tourism research base marks the approval of the academic achievements SHNU has made in terms of urban touris, . The SHNU Urban Tourism Research Base would be privileged to apply for the scientific programs funded by the China National Tourism Adminsitration, participate in various academic activities and theme conferences, and undertake research missions assigned by China National Tourism Institute.
